Role summary

This Sonographer role offers a diverse caseload within the Northern Service, enhancing clinical expertise and supporting professional development. The trust invests in staff with funded training and conference opportunities. The position involves working across general/inpatient ultrasound, antenatal, early pregnancy, and community sites. Candidates should be passionate about patient care and thrive in a multidisciplinary team.

Band 7 pay context

Agenda for Change 2024/25 pays Band 7 at £46,148 – £52,809 a year, across England.

This advert: £49,387 – £56,515 — outside the standard scale; check for HCAS/London weighting.
